Battle Systems Sci-Fi Terrain Frontier Core Set offers a fully modular, multi-level 3D terrain solution designed for 28-35mm sci-fi miniatures. Featuring high-density, double-sided full-color printed cardboard pieces and a premium neoprene gaming mat, this set delivers immersive, ready-to-play battlefields that pack flat for easy storage and transport. Compatible with Warhammer 40K and other sci-fi tabletop games, it’s the ultimate upgrade for millennial gamers craving customizable, visually striking warzones without the painting hassle.

Great value compact tabletop gaming terrain
I purchased the Outlands Core box set for around £50 to use as terrain for 9th edition 40k. The box contains thick sheets of cardboard with the terrain components already printed and ready to pop out and use, plus plastic clips to join together the components to make buildings/structures. The cardboard feels sturdy and decent quality, and the printed designs are fairly detailed. The pieces pop out easily with no tearing or rough edges, and assembly is relatively straightforward to figure out although instructions are not included. The kit has a tone of options for assembly, being fully modular to allow you to build the buildings in different configurations to suit your needs. Many pieces have windows or doors which can be popped out to create an opening, or left in place for closed shutters or doorways. All the pieces are double-sided to further customise the look of buildings and structures if wanted, and allow open walls and doors without showing bare cardboard. In addition to the square/oblong buildings that make up the bulk of the kit, there are also parts to build a watchtower and geodesic dome, which have grooves cut into them to allow the cardboard to bend around corners. There are also pieces to build small crates and furniture to further customise your battlefield. I haven't used it for a real game yet, but 9th ed 40k players should note that the square buildings will need to be at least two stories tall to count as obscuring ruins. Alternatively, you could add extra height to a single storey structure by placing the watchtower, dome or other structures on top. I believe the kit should build 3-4 obscuring ruins with a bit of thought, or you could make fewer larger buildings (or more smaller ones). If you don't mind the look of cardboard terrain on your tabletop, and I think this kit looks pretty good for what it is, then I'd say that £60 is excellent value for what you're getting here. Best of all, after use it packs neatly back into its box, which is a big advantage compared to plastic terrain which can't be disassembled for storage. I would certainly consider buying another kit, or even just doubling up on this one, to have a whole table's worth of modular compact terrain. With so many options for assembly it's a kit that should have a lot of longevity and allow for building fun an characterful tables.

Great product for great looking terrain and fits 28mm models perfectly. Bought it for 40k and it works great. The kit is fully module and can be put together how ever you want. There are not instructions in the box, but are avaliable on the battle systems youtube page. It's a great product made with good quality and highly detailed prices. It has everything from buildings to boxes and computer terminals. So I can be use for multiple different games. (Some sample pics with figures for scale)
